CHAPTER 1
I'm in a hurry to get dressed because I'm going to miss class. If I'm not lucky, it's late on the first day of school. The superstitions of the elders also say, when you are late on the first day of school. Eh, you've been late all year. The school I go to is still far away. From the dormitory where I live, I still have to ride a tricycle out of the alley. And it will take another five minutes to walk before reaching the jeep parking lot to the school. Certainly, before I get to school it is too early for the next in the subject.
I only go to a public school, because I'm just a working student. In short, I'm just living on my own. If only he hadn't kicked me out, I hope I'm not suffering right now.
“My god, MJ. Your early, huh?” Sarcastic introduction to me by one of my friends.
I don’t consider anyone a best friend. I hated best friends relationship. Furthermore, I don't want to be attached to people.
“I woke up last night, didn't you come first?” I asked her as I wiped the sweat dripping from my forehead.
“I miss you a lot!” She hugged me tightly.
She's Grace. One of my friend since junior high. We're both senior high now, and we choose the STEM strand. We plan to do engineering when college comes. “I miss you too!” I'll give her a tight hug too. We don't care if other students look at us here because of our corniness. That I guess they are also late. She let go of the hug first, but she went straight to my side then clasped her hand on my arm.
“We're late for the first subject, daii. Can we just date at the canteen?” She said while doing puppy eyes. She always does this especially when she has a favor.
“Sure!” I answered quickly.
When we arrived at the canteen we expected not too many people. She lined up to buy food. Grace is rich, so there is no case for her to waste money. And, she only spends on food. They were rich, but she preferred to go public so that she could be with me. I just laughed at her at that point.
“Here, our favourite silog!” Excited by this promise as she landed her orders. After it laid down the dishes she was also excited to sit in front of me.
As usual, she's using alcohol before she eats. And she is always expected to be artistic even if she is just pretending to be hygienic. We started eating, as usual, we didn’t talk when eating. Food manners as she seems to say. The amount she felt eh. To all of us, she is just like that. So when she's not around, we chat with her while eating.
“Do you have any news about Jaycee, Abby and Maika?” I have a curious question here. I made sure I finished eating before starting to speak. It will be a sermon again if you happen to.
“They're still on vacation,” about the three Marias. Maika's cousin. Shrugged his answer and still frowned. “Why does it have to be grimacing?”
“Nah. They're taking too long on their vacation, as far as I know, there's a lot of handsome men there.” This promise is inclined. I was dizzy at the inconsistent expression on her face.
“By the way, what is our schedule?” I asked. When I was so awake last night I forgot to check our schedule.
